某气象雷达对高度表电磁干扰的预测和分析 被引量:3

摘要 为确定系统内电子电气设备协调工作的可能性,应进行系统电磁兼容性的预测分析。分析的结果既可以预测系统满足电磁兼容性的条件,也是为保障电子设备的电磁兼容性而采取实际措施的基础。但是,目前国内对电磁兼容性工程试验和测量的研究还很缺乏。本文以机载无线电高度表和某地面气象雷达组成的系统为例,介绍了一种接收机敏感度的测量方法。依据高度表的敏感度,分析其是否受气象雷达发射的电磁波的干扰。该项测试和分析是气象雷达建设的依据,对解决国内同类问题具有指导意义。 To confirm whether electric elements and electric devices of system can work in line, forecasting and analyzing system EMC is necessary. The analyzing results could be used to forecast EMC condition which the system need fulfill; meanwhile, they are the basis of practical steps to keep EMC. However, there is a lack of engineering experimentations in China at present. This paper illustrates a measurement method for susceptivity of receiver, which can he used in the system of the aero altimeter and meteorological radar. According to the susceptivity of altimeter, whether the aero altimeter receives EMI can be figured out. These test and analysis are the basis of fixing the meteorological radar, and have some instructional value to solve the similar problems.
